Draft Genome Sequence of Marinobacter sp. Strain ANT_B65, Isolated from Antarctic Marine Sponge
Paula de França1,2, Esther Camilo3, Fabiana Fantinatti-Garboginni4
1Multidisciplinary Center for Chemical, Biological and Agricultural Research, University of Campinas, Paulínia, São Paulo, Brazil pauladfranca@gmail.com.
Abstract:
Marinobacter sp. strain ANT_B65 was isolated from sponge collected in King George Island, Antarctica. The draft genome of 4,173,840 bp encodes 3,743 protein-coding open reading frames. The genome will provide insights into the strain's potential use in the production of natural products.
